The biggest thing to happen in Arc Raiders recently (if you don’t count the Expedition near miss) was Embark’s decision to rework the matchmaking to be more attuned to players’ actions in solo, duo, and trio queues. The only problem with having better matchmaking is having to wait a bit longer in queue for the game to actually fulfil this promise.

“Starting today, we’ll be testing adjustments to our matchmaking algorithm aimed at improving the quality of your matches,” a dev explains in an official blog post. “One thing to note: the algorithm may take a little longer to find a match, since it’s now working harder to find you a better one.”

(Image credit: Embark)

Hopefully, after waiting a bit longer than usual, you’ll run into raiders with a similar mindset to yours when you head Topside, those that match your playstyle and squad size “making for more fair and enjoyable raids”. This is thanks to the matchmaking taking into account an individual’s behaviour while in different squad sizes, meaning you can be a bloodthirsty murderer in solos and a happy-go-lucky team player in squads.

So far it seems as if the biggest issue players have isn’t with the matchmaking, but what it takes to get there. As always “there is room for improvement—especially during low-population hours, in certain regions, or in specific map conditions.”

Ever since matchmaking was first discussed for Arc Raiders, there were those that asked why all of this was necessary when Embark could just manually split PvE and PvP via different gamemodes. If only it were that easy. But it’s clear that all this effort is going into matchmaking because Embark wants players to be comfortable in their games up to a point.

Even in predominantly PvE lobbies there is still a chance of you coming across a PvPer in disguise, or just someone having a bad day—that’s what keeps the suspense high and players on edge.

Regardless of intent, though, Embark clearly has its work cut out when it comes to perfecting matchmaking, and with the promises that “we’re working to improve those cases” let’s just hope the next stage will be speeding up the queuing process.
